Trimper Rides is seeking a dynamic full-time year-round Operations/Park Manager to oversee and manage a 130 year old small family owned amusement park. We currently have 12 inside rides in our Historic Carousel Building and 18 outside rides. We have numerous games along the boardwalk and within the midway. We also have an affiliate company, Marty's Playland that includes a popular boardwalk Arcade with a variety of over 264 different arcade games for all ages. Marty's Playland also has 11 vacation rentals located above the arcade.
